Garment university to be set up in Bengaluru: minister

A garment university will be set up in Bengaluru, India’s minister for fertilizers and parliamentary affairs Ananth Kumar announced recently. Addressing a womens’ rally in the city, he said the university will be set up in Bommanahalli, which has many garment factories. Union textiles minister Smriti Irani has already approved the proposal, he said.

Irani, who inaugurated the rally, said the central government has allocated Rs 6,000 crore for the welfare of garment workers and made it mandatory for all garment factory owners to set up an internal complaints committee to look into instances of harassment of women employees, according to a report in a top South Indian English-language daily.
